(12-16-2022, 10:49 AM)Sgt Jasper Wrote: Another small detail: At least in France 14 and Serbia 14, the F1 command to bring up the Help file doesn't work. F2, F3, and F4 do work. The FWWC.pdf file is there, in the  Manuals folder, but one has to either navigate to it through File Explorer or bring it up through a .pdf reader such as Acrobat.

Good catch. I am guessing if you renamed the FWWC.pdf to PzC.pdf it would open under F1. Will see what can be done there for a future update.
